Peanut Butter and Jelly French Toast

 Peanut Butter and Jelly French Toast

recipe


Enjoy a nostalgic twist on classic French toast with this Peanut Butter and Jelly French Toast recipe. It's a fun and delicious way to start your day, combining the rich flavors of peanut butter and jelly with the warm, comforting taste of French toast.

Preparation Time:

30 min

Difficulty:

Novice

Ingredients:

  • 2 slices of bread
  • 2 tablespoons of peanut butter
  • 2 tablespoons of jelly
  • 1 egg
  • 1/4 cup of milk
  • 1 tablespoon of butter
  • 1/2 teaspoon of cinnamon
  • Maple syrup (for serving)

Kitchen Tools Needed:

  • frying pan
  • mixing bowl
  • spatula
  • measuring cup
  • whisk

Instructions:

  • In a mixing bowl, whisk together the egg, milk, and cinnamon until smooth.
  • Spread peanut butter on one slice of bread and jelly on the other slice, then sandwich them together.
  • Dip the sandwich into the egg mixture, ensuring both sides are coated.
  • Heat the butter in a frying pan over medium heat.
  • Cook the sandwich for 3-4 minutes on each side or until golden brown.
  • Serve hot with maple syrup drizzled on top.

Macros:

  • Total Calories: 431kcal
  • Carbs: 44g
  • Proteins: 14g
  • Fats: 19g
